Sorry, we couldn't find your location

Best Castro holiday apartments

Well done. Look what authentic hosts in Castro are offering to you on 9flats.

Popular accommodations in Castro

Instant Booking
Bed and breakfast
Accommodates 4
Amoru Bed & Breakfast
44 km from Roca in Castro di Lecce, Amoru Bed & Breakfast provides accommodation with access to a fitness room and solarium. The property features sea and garden views, and is 1 km from Castro Marina Beach. The bed and breakfast also offers free WiFi, free private parking and facilities for disabled guests.Book now
from $87 per night

Instant Booking
Apartment
Accommodates 2
Casa Corallo
Located in Castro di Lecce, Casa Corallo is a recently renovated accommodation, 1.2 km from Castro Marina Beach and 40 km from Roca. The air-conditioned accommodation is 47 km from Piazza Mazzini. Staff on-site can arrange a shuttle service.Book now
from $87 per night

Instant Booking
Bed and breakfast
Accommodates 5
Vignali Residence
Boasting garden views, Vignali Residence provides accommodation with an open-air bath, free bikes and a garden, around 40 km from Roca. With pool views, this accommodation offers a patio and a swimming pool. The accommodation features airport transfers, while a car rental service is also available.Book now
from $87 per night

Instant Booking
Hotel
Accommodates 4
Hotel Piccolo Mondo
The 4-star Hotel Piccolo Mondo is set on a cliff overlooking the Mediterranean Sea to reach all the hotel facilities and the rooms is necessary to walk several stair cases. It is in Castro, 1 km from the town’s centre. The terrace, most rooms, and the outdoor seawater pool offer views of the sea.Book now
from $87 per night

Instant Booking
Hotel
Accommodates 4
Palazzo Guglielmo
Situated in Vignacastrisi, 2.6 km from Castro Marina Beach, Palazzo Guglielmo features accommodation with free bikes, free private parking, an outdoor swimming pool and a garden. With a shared lounge, the property also has a terrace, as well as a bar. Featuring free WiFi throughout the property, the non-smoking hotel features a hot tub.Book now
from $87 per night

Instant Booking
Bed and breakfast
Accommodates 2
Puerto Escondido
Situated within 1.1 km of Castro Marina Beach and 40 km of Roca, Puerto Escondido features rooms with air conditioning and a private bathroom in Castro di Lecce. The property has sea and garden views, and is 48 km from Piazza Mazzini. Boasting family rooms, this property also provides guests with a sun terrace.Book now
from $87 per night

Instant Booking
Apartment
Accommodates 6
Litoranea Apartment
Featuring sea views, Litoranea Apartment provides accommodation with a balcony, around 600 metres from Castro Marina Beach. This property offers access to a terrace and free private parking. The property is non-smoking and is located 40 km from Roca.Book now
from $87 per night

Instant Booking
House
Accommodates 4
Casa Bellaria vista mare Castro
Located less than 1 km from Castro Marina Beach and 1.9 km from Cala dell'Acquaviva Beach, Casa Bellaria vista mare Castro in Castro di Lecce provides air-conditioned accommodation with views of the quiet street and free WiFi. There is a private entrance at the holiday home for the convenience of those who stay. The accommodation features airport transfers, while a bicycle rental service is also available.Book now
from $79 per night

Instant Booking
House
Accommodates 4
Acque Lucenti
Located in Castro di Lecce, 700 metres from Castro Marina Beach and 44 km from Roca, Acque Lucenti offers a garden and air conditioning. The property is situated 48 km from Sant' Oronzo Square, 1.3 km from Grotta Zinzulusa and 22 km from Castello di Otranto. The property is non-smoking and is set 47 km from Piazza Mazzini.Book now
from $80 per night

Instant Booking
Hotel
Accommodates 4
Hotel Orsa Maggiore
Hotel Orsa Maggiore is set in Castro Marina, a popular seaside resort on the east coast of Salento. Surrounded by olive groves, it offers panoramic views of the coast.Book now
from $87 per night

Instant Booking
House
Accommodates 2
Paolo da Castro
Situated in Castro di Lecce, less than 1 km from Castro Marina Beach and 40 km from Roca, Paolo da Castro features air-conditioned accommodation with a balcony and free WiFi. The property has quiet street views and is 48 km from Piazza Mazzini and 48 km from Sant' Oronzo Square. Grotta Zinzulusa is 1 km from the holiday home and Castello di Otranto is 21 km away.Book now
from $87 per night

Instant Booking
House
Accommodates 4
Le Turciane Casavacanze
Situated within 1 km of Castro Marina Beach and 41 km of Roca, Le Turciane Casavacanze provides rooms with air conditioning and a private bathroom in Castro di Lecce. Boasting a 24-hour front desk, this property also provides guests with a picnic area. The holiday home also features free WiFi, free private parking and facilities for disabled guests.Book now
from $87 per night

See all 254 accommodations in Castro

close
Cookies help us deliver our services. By using our services, you agree to our use of cookies.